"I started training with Sarah back in July because I’d gone through a 6 month period of having problems with lower back & hip injuries & needed to get to the root of the problem. I’d kept attending Spin classes which were helping me stay fit but only for that type of workout, I really wanted to run but was in pain with the impact of running & was really frustrated by the injuries.

I spoke to Sarah & explained what had been going on & she initially offered an assessment to analyse where the problem was stemming from & also so she could set up a rehab programme to get me running again & work on the weaker parts of my body.

Since then I work with Sarah on a weekly basis & the improvement has been massive. Sarah has set a programme for me to work on my flexibility & stability of movement; she’s also working with me to develop my strength & stamina which will impact on my running. I was able to run the Glasgow 10k in September & this was down to the programme that Sarah put in place for me & I’m running another 10k this weekend in Strathaven. We’ve also looked at my diet against the amount of training that I do through the week & Sarah has advised me on where I need to take on more proteins & carbs to get the best results from my training & the importance of having the correct balance & fuelling & re-fuelling before & after training.

The sessions we have are always fun but also very very hard, my levels of fitness were fine to start but now I feel much stronger & confident around the training that I’m doing. The sessions have been a combination of cardio work, TRX & Viper training which have been new to me but absolutely brilliant & I always look forward to what’s in store for me at every session.

Through the advice that Sarah’s given me I’ve now got a more balanced approach to my training with a mix of spin, running, body attack & weights sessions, there’s even a rest day in there which I never took before but it works well for me!

From where I was back in July, struggling with some injuries & not 100% happy with the training I was doing, I’m now in a far better condition & free of injuries & also enjoying all the different types of training I do.

What is a Functional Trainer?

Personal Training has become a household concept, but for those not in the industry, the term 'Functional Trainer' might not be so familiar.

In simple terms, a Functional Trainer is the next step up from a Personal Trainer, in terms of qualifications, knowledge and experience. This doesn't mean that we are only to be found training top athletes! It just means that we are so passionate about providing the best personal training for our clients, that we have continued our education to an advanced level in order to provide a better and more effective service to our clients.

A Functional Trainer improves a client's function and performance by assessing movement sequences at every joint, and muscle reactions.

In simple terms, this means that we will initially assess your body and how it works, then with corrective techniques, we will work with you to improve weak areas and optimize the overall performance of your body as a whole. Following this, your personal goals, be it weight loss, toning, rehabilitation from injury - will be met as a natural progression.

As a client, you can come to me with either a general or specific request. I have clients who just want to lose weight, tone up and improve their overall fitness; I have clients recovering from surgery or illness; and I have clients who simply want to improve their golf swing!

Functional Training is the most effective way to work out, no matter what your situation.
